Locomotion Therapy Table With Segmented Height Adjustment
Find Innovative SolutionsGenerate Solutions
Solution Overview
Problem
Existing locomotion therapy apparatuses for paraplegic patients often position patients too high when transitioning to a vertical position, making it difficult for therapists to care for them, especially in unstable circulatory conditions.
Innovation Solution
The apparatus features a tilting mechanism that moves the table between horizontal and vertical positions while keeping the patient's feet close to the ground by adjusting the second table portion's height independently of the patient's size, combined with a leg movement mechanism that simulates walking and optional load sensors and mechanical stimulation for the feet.

Data Source
AI summary
Apparatus for locomotion therapy is provided which includes a base (11), a first table portion (15) and a tilting mechanism (12, 13) to tilt said first table portion (15) between a horizontal position, an inclined or a vertical position. A foot mechanism (16) is mounted to the first table portion (15). Furthermore, the position of a second table portion (17) is adjustable with respect to the first table portion (15) to adapt the apparatus to patients of different heights.
